摘要

非酒精性脂肪性肝炎(NASH)是非酒精性脂肪性肝病(NAFLD)的进行性形式,是世界上最常见的慢性肝病。低氧诱导因子-1α (HIF1α)抑制剂正成为一种有前景的疾病治疗策略。然而,HIF1α抑制剂在NASH中的作用尚不清楚。建立了胆碱缺乏、l -氨基酸定义、高脂肪饮食(CDAHFD)诱导的NASH小鼠模型,以确定HIF1α抑制剂KC7F2对NASH发展的影响。我们发现,KC7F2治疗可能通过增加肝脏中Tsukushi (TSKU)的表达,显著加重了NASH小鼠肝脏中的脂质积累、炎症和纤维化。机制上,KC7F2上调肝细胞中TSKU的表达,导致肝细胞脂质积累增加,当TSKU在肝细胞中被敲低时,这种情况发生逆转。我们的研究结果表明,HIF1α抑制剂可能通过增加肝脏中TSKU的表达来促进NASH的发展,这表明HIF1α可以减轻NASH,当我们使用HIF1α抑制剂或降低HIF1α表达的药物治疗其他疾病时,我们应该评估潜在的肝毒性。

Hypoxia-inducible factor-1α inhibitor promotes non-alcoholic steatohepatitis development and increases hepatocellular lipid accumulation via TSKU upregulation
Non-alcoholic steatohepatitis (NASH) is the progressive form of non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) which is the most common chronic liver disease worldwide. Hypoxia-inducible factor-1α (HIF1α) inhibitor is emerging as a promising therapeutic strategy for diseases. However, the role of HIF1α inhibitor in NASH is still unclear. A choline-deficient, l-amino acid-defined, high-fat diet (CDAHFD) -induced NASH mouse model was established to identify the impacts of HIF1α inhibitor KC7F2 on the development of NASH. We found that KC7F2 treatment substantially aggravated lipid accumulation, inflammation, and fibrosis in the liver of NASH mice presumably via increasing Tsukushi (TSKU) expression in the liver. Mechanistically, KC7F2 up-regulated expression of TSKU in hepatocyte in vitro, which led to increased hepatocellular lipid accumulation and was reversed when TSKU was knockdown in hepatocyte. Our findings indicated that HIF1α inhibitor promotes the development of NASH presumably via increasing TSKU expression in the liver, suggesting that HIF1α attenuates NASH, and that we should assess the potential liver toxicity when use HIF1α inhibitor or medicines that can decrease the expression of HIF1α to therapy other diseases.
